I came with all your hopes
I came to share all my love
I came knowing that you have welcomend me
Your hopes, as the world awaited my arrival
From the day you created me I was special
Although I was second in line, you loved me as ones own
I felt every Heartbeat, and the love kept me warm
I heard your thoughts
I know how much you wanted me
I know how much you prayed with joy.
I know I was one of a Kind
But all I could do was bring you pain
A child that was to be full of joy
You gave birth to me and I heard your joy
Yet I was not ready for this world
I gasped my last breath in your arms
Your tears shared my grief
It is here I leave my love
And a gift
A child so precious
Hold her in your arms
For I'm now with you |
